Latest Answer: ISDN-Integrated Services Digital Network CASE-Computer-aided software engineering CSMA/CD-Carrier Sense Multiple Access with Collision DetectionOOPS-Object Oriented programming system.MIMD-Multiple Instruction Multiple Data ...
